numpy array 分割

import numpy as np


A = np.array([1,1,1])[:,np.newaxis]

B = np.array([2,2,2])[:,np.newaxis]
#合并
C = np.vstack((A,B))
D = np.hstack((A,B))
#0,1纵横
E =np.concatenate((A,B,B,A),axis=0)
print(E)
print(C)
print(D)
print(A.shape,C.shape)
print(A.shape,D.shape)

print(A.T.shape)
#
print(A[np.newaxis,:].shape)
print(A[:,np.newaxis].shape)

 

posted @ 2018-12-09 19:56  萧白白  阅读(237)  评论(0编辑  收藏  举报